Re: [PATCH, libstdc++] Fix detection of posix_memalig for cross-builds

2016-11-30 Thread Jonathan Wakely

On 30/11/16 19:00 +, Bernd Edlinger wrote:

Hi,

I noticed that a cross-compiler produces an unusable libstdc++.so
that contains an unresolved reference to aligned_alloc instead of
posix_memalign, or whatever is actually available.

Therefore it is impossible to link any C++ programs against the
libstdc++.so that comes with the cross-compiler.

That happens for instance in the following configuration:
--target=arm-linux-gnueabihf.

The attached patch adds a link test for the memalign function
and fixes the cross-build for me.

Is it OK for trunk?


OK.

Presumably we should have this for other cross targets too.
